As summer approaches with the prospect of thousands of people taking day trips and holidays, health bosses in North Yorkshire are calling for a renewed emphasis on COVID testing.
Health bosses say they're seeing instances of people visiting North Yorkshire while they have COVID symptoms.
With the number of day trips and holidays to the county expected to increase over the coming weeks, public health consultant Dr Victoria Turner is calling on everyone to take a responsible approach to taking regular COVID tests:
